    In the US, in 1954, only 1.5% of patents named a woman, compared with 10.9% in 2002. [1] Women's inventions have historically been concentrated in some areas, such as chemistry and education, and rare in others, such as physics, and electrical and mechanical engineering. [1]

    Inventor Mary Dixon Kies became the first woman to receive a United States patent in 1809, less than two decades after the creation of the first ever United States patent in 1790. Celebrate Women ...
